    I did mine recently without removing the tensioner. Took about 5 minutes to remove it once I took the two retainer bolts out and about 10 minutes to put it back in position to start the bolts. If you do take the tensioner out, be sure to put the bolt back in straight and to torque to spec. The tensioner bolt is known to snap off in the aluminum bracket and the repair is about $1000 at the dealer. If the alternator went bad due to oil getting into it, change the VVT solenoid gasket, it is known to leak. Good luck.

    I spent several hours and watched many videos but could not get out the alternator (2013 pilot). I HAVE TO removed the upper alternator bracket (two 12 mm bolts) in order to remove it. The lower alternator bracket uses a 14 mm bolt with a left-side bushing. When you drop the new one, you have to drop the left face first and then push out the left busing to fit in the alternator (right-face doesn't have bushing but a flat surface). I used the 14 mm bolt on the tension pulley to release the serpentine belt.

    I had a hard time putting the new alternator in where the bottom bolt goes, that pin at the bottom slides back and forth if you tap it with a hammer from the inside towards the passenger side of the vehicle it’ll give you enough room to slide the alternator back in.
